“搞基软件”不
来源:证券时报网作者:朱广权2026-04-03 02:44:29
banggefudksbwekjrboksdfwsdjb

面临的挑战和解决方案

在实际开发过程中,搞基础软件会面临许多挑战,例如:

复杂性:基础软件的复杂性往往远超应用软件,需要开发者具备深厚的技术背🤔景和丰富的经验。解决方案是通过持续学习和研究,提高自身技术水平,同时在团队中分工合作,共同解决复杂问题。

稳定性要求高:基础软件的稳定性要求极高,任何小的错😁误都可能导致系统崩溃或数据丢失。解决方案是采用严格的测试和质量控制手段,确保📌每一个功能模块都经过充分验证。

安全性难以保证:基础软件面临各种安全威胁,需要开发者不断更新和优化安全措施。解决方案是在设计阶段就考虑安全问题,采用最佳实践和安全设计原则,并通过定期安全审计和漏洞修复,保障系统安🎯全。

资源管理复杂:基础软件需要高效地管理系统资源,避免资源浪费和性能瓶颈。解决方案是通过优化算法和数据结构,提高资源利用效率,并进行持续的性能优化和调优。

自动驾驶汽车:未来交通的革命

自动驾驶汽车是未来交通的重要组成部分,它依赖于复杂的基础软件来实现自动驾驶功能。这些软件负责处理来自摄像头、激光雷达等传感器的数据,并通过人工智能算法来决定车辆的行驶路径。基础软件在这个过程中起着至关重要的作用,它连接了各种传感器和控制系统,确保车辆能够安全、高效地行驶。

基软件的协同工作

基软件通过与各种应用程序和硬件设备的🔥协同工作,成为连接你我的数字桥梁。当我们使用任何一款应用程🙂序时,实际上是在与基软件进行交互。这种协同工作确保了应用程序能够顺利运行,并提供了我们所需的功能。

例如,当你使用一款网页浏览器浏览网页时,浏览器通过操作系统接口向硬件设备发送指令,比如显示屏和网络接口,以显示网页内容和获取网络数据。这种协同工作使得我们能够无缝地使用各种应用程序,从而实现信息的传递和交流。

实际开发中的“搞基础软件”方法

模块化设计:基础软件的模块化设计是确保📌其可扩展性和维护性的关键。每一个模块应具有独立的功能,并且能够与其他模块进行无缝集成。在设计模块时,开发者应考虑到模块之间的接口和通信机制,确保📌各模块之间的数据传递和控制流畅。

代码质量控制:高质量的🔥代码是基础软件成功的基石。开发者应严格遵循编码规范,进行代码审查,确保代码的可读性、可维护性和可扩展性。应采用静态分析工具和代码检查工具,发现并修正代码中的潜在问题。

高效的资源管理:基础软件需要高效地管理系统资源,包括内存、CPU、网络等。开发者应通过优化算法和数据结构,减少资源浪费,提高系统的整体性能。例如,在操作系统开发中,需要优化进程调度和内存分配算法,以确保系统资源的高效利用。

基础软件:我们的数字未来

基础软件是我们数字生活中不可或缺的一部分,它不仅仅是代码的集合,更是连接你我的数字桥梁。通过不断的创新和优化,基础软件将为我们带来更智能、更高效的数字世界。在这个信息化和数字化的时代,基础软件将继续引领我们迈向更加美好的未来。

无论是个人用户,还是企业和组织,都需要关注和关注基础软件的发展。只有通过对基础软件的理解和支持,我们才能真正享受到数字化时代带📝来的便利和智能。在这个数字化的世界里,让我们共同努力,为建设一个更加智能、高效、安全的数字桥梁而不懈努力。

责任编辑: 朱广权
声明:证券时报力求信息真实、准确,文章提及内容仅供参考,不构成实质性投资建议,据此操作风险自担
下载“证券时报”官方APP,或关注官方微信公众号,即可随时了解股市动态,洞察政策信息,把握财富机会。
网友评论
登录后可以发言
发送
网友评论仅供其表达个人看法,并不表明证券时报立场
暂无评论
为你推荐